1. Spanish Rice Soup

First on the list is my Spanish Rice Soup, a champion of cheap eats, costing just around $4 to make! This soup is packed with flavor and incredibly versatile. For a few extra dollars, you can elevate it with toppings like sour cream, shredded cheese, creamy avocado, a squeeze of lime, or fresh herbs.

Ingredients and Estimated Cost:

  • Frozen Onions and Peppers: $1.38
  • Black Beans: $0.78
  • Canned Corn: $0.50
  • Knorr Rice Sides Spanish Rice: $1.26
  • Total Estimated Cost: $3.92

2. Ramen Noodle Stir Fry with Vegetables

Ramen noodles are a classic budget staple, but this Ramen Noodle Stir Fry is a far cry from those basic college meals! This recipe transforms humble ramen into a flavorful and satisfying stir-fry packed with vegetables. It’s a cheap family meal that’s both quick to make and delicious.

Ingredients and Estimated Cost:

  • Stir-Fry Vegetables (Frozen or Fresh): $2.48
  • 3 Packages Ramen Noodles: $1.08 each
  • Total Estimated Cost: $3.56

3. Crescent Roll Sausage Egg Casserole

Looking for a cheap family meal that feels a little bit special? This Crescent Roll Sausage Egg Casserole is your answer. It tastes like a decadent Sunday brunch dish, but it’s surprisingly budget-friendly and easy to throw together. Perfect for a comforting dinner or even breakfast-for-dinner!

Ingredients and Estimated Cost:

  • Crescent Rolls: $1.98
  • 1/2 Package Sausage: $1.38
  • 6 Eggs: $2.44
  • Total Estimated Cost: $5.80

4. Chicken and Rice Casserole with Broccoli

Who says you can’t enjoy meat on a budget? This Chicken and Rice Casserole with Broccoli proves you can! Using canned chicken is a fantastic way to keep costs down while still creating a hearty and satisfying family meal. Casseroles are excellent for cheap family meals as they stretch ingredients and are easy to make in large batches.

Ingredients and Estimated Cost:

  • Cream of Mushroom Soup: $0.68
  • Cream of Chicken Soup: $0.68
  • Canned Chicken: $1.26
  • Wild Rice Mix: $1.22
  • Frozen Broccoli: $0.98
  • Total Estimated Cost: $4.82

5. Creamy Tomato Bacon Pasta

Pasta is always a winner for family dinners, and this Creamy Tomato Bacon Pasta is no exception. It’s incredibly cheap to make but tastes like it belongs on a restaurant menu. The creamy tomato sauce combined with the salty bacon bits creates a flavor explosion that everyone will love. This is a cheap family meal that feels indulgent without the hefty price tag.

Ingredients and Estimated Cost:

  • Pasta: $0.98
  • Diced Tomatoes: $0.88
  • Alfredo Sauce: $1.74
  • Bacon Bits: $1.70
  • Total Estimated Cost: $5.30

6. Easy Cheese Manicotti

Manicotti might sound fancy, but my Easy Cheese Manicotti recipe is surprisingly budget-friendly. By keeping it vegetarian, we keep the costs down without sacrificing flavor. This cheesy and comforting dish is a fantastic cheap family meal that’s sure to impress.

Ingredients and Estimated Cost:

  • Manicotti Pasta: $1.68
  • Pasta Sauce: $1.18
  • Ricotta Cheese $2.48
  • Mozzarella Cheese: $1.00
  • Total Estimated Cost: $6.34

7. White Bean and Spinach Soup

Eating cheap doesn’t mean sacrificing nutrition! This White Bean and Spinach Soup is packed with nutrients and flavor. It’s a hearty and healthy option that proves cheap family meals can be good for you too. This soup is a great way to incorporate more vegetables and plant-based protein into your family’s diet.

Ingredients and Estimated Cost:

  • Onion: $0.55
  • Cannellini Beans (White Beans): $0.78
  • Diced Tomatoes: $1.36
  • Frozen Spinach: $1.12
  • Total Estimated Cost: $3.81

8. Black Bean Enchilada Casserole

Beans are a superhero ingredient for cheap family meals! They are an amazing source of protein and fiber, incredibly affordable, and super filling. This Black Bean Enchilada Casserole uses beans to create a satisfying and flavorful dish that’s both budget-friendly and vegetarian.

Ingredients and Estimated Cost:

  • Pinto Beans: $0.78
  • Black Beans: $0.78
  • Canned Corn: $0.50
  • Enchilada Sauce: $1.54
  • Corn Tortillas: $1.98
  • Total Estimated Cost: $5.58

9. Lentil Spaghetti

Lentils are another budget-friendly powerhouse that can bulk up any meal. Adding them to spaghetti sauce is a game-changer! This Lentil Spaghetti tastes just like classic spaghetti but is heartier and more nutritious. Even picky eaters will love this cheap family meal – my kids certainly do!

Ingredients and Estimated Cost:

  • Lentils: $1.34
  • Pasta Sauce: $1.18
  • Spaghetti: $0.98
  • Frozen Zucchini and Squash: $1.92
  • Total Estimated Cost: $5.42

10. Easy Red Beans and Rice

Rounding out the list is a classic comfort food: Easy Red Beans and Rice. This recipe uses a red beans and rice mix to make it incredibly cheap and convenient. It’s a flavorful and filling cheap family meal that’s perfect for a weeknight dinner.

Ingredients and Estimated Cost:

  • Kielbasa Sausage: $3.46
  • Zatarain’s Red Beans and Rice Mix: $2.52
  • Total Estimated Cost: $5.98
